Imipenem Side Effects

The most commonly reported side effects of imipenem include off label use, product use in unapproved indication, and pyrexia, based on 7,926 FDA adverse event reports from 2004 to 2025. 10.5% of reports found the drug to be ineffective.

These are voluntary reports and do not establish that imipenem caused these reactions.

Report severity

90.7%Serious7,188 reports
45.2%Hospitalizations3,585 reports
27.7%Fatal2,195 reports

Seriousness is determined by the reporter, not by OpenClaim.

Co-occurrence in adverse event reports does not establish a drug interaction. Patients often take multiple medications, and these lists reflect prescribing patterns rather than causal relationships. Consult a healthcare provider about potential drug interactions.

Who reports imipenem side effects

39.3% of imipenem adverse event reports involve female patients and 53.5% involve male patients. The largest age group is adult at 59%. These figures reflect who reports side effects, not underlying risk.
